Nigeria’s Minister of Aviation, Mr.Festus Keyamo has refuted claims that Dangote Refinery as the exclusive supplier of Jet A1 fuel to airlines nationwide.

Responding to reports, the Minister clarified on X (formerly Twitter) that these statements misrepresent his earlier remarks.
“This is a misrepresentation of what I said,” Keyamo stated in a correction issued on October 8, 2024. “The correct position is that the Airline Operators of Nigeria voluntarily decided they would patronize Dangote Refinery for their purchase of Jet A1 fuel. The claim that the Federal Government approves Dangote Refinery as the sole supplier is simply not true.”

Keyamo emphasized that the government has not imposed any mandates, stressing that the decision was made by the airline operators themselves. “It was a collective decision by the operators, not a directive from the government,” he added.

He also reiterated that while the federal government supports local transactions in Naira to ease pressure on foreign currency reserves, there is no exclusive arrangement favoring any single supplier. The clarification aims to dispel any confusion or misinterpretation regarding the fuel supply arrangement for the aviation sector.
